Core Secure Access - Profile - Troubleshooting MFA Issues

Introduction

This article applies to all users. This article will describe troubleshooting difficulties with multi-factor authentication (MFA), including editing MFA preferences, resetting MFA preferences, and finding additional support.

Description

Editing MFA Preferences

MFA preferences, such as the email, phone, or SMS number that up-level authentication codes are sent to, are configured in Core Secure Access. 

  1. Navigate to Core Secure Access Admin
  2. Using the hamburger menu in the upper left corner of the screen, navigate to the My Profile menu, then select the MFA tab.
  3. Click on the 2-step verification method desired (SMS, phone or email), click the slider to green to indicate that this option is selected
  4. Click the Send passcode button
  5. Enter the passcode in the Step 2 box and click the Validate button
  6. Once the Validte button turns green, the MFA preference is now validated and selected as the preferred method.

Resetting MFA Preferences

On the up-level authentication screen, click the Help? link.

The current MFA preference will be displayed. You can choose to have a new code sent through the preferred method by clicking the Retry button.

If the current MFA method is no longer valid (e.g. email or phone is inaccessible) click on the Click here link to select a different MFA method.

Select the desired MFA method, then click Submit. Note that the email address and phone number are based on the data already stored in the user profile.

Additional Support

If your profile information is out of date and the email and phone number are no longer valid, please get in touch with your security administrator to update your profile.

Note: OpenText support is not able to update your profile or change your MFA options.
